Midnight in a Perfect World

April Schedule

Multi-genre program featuring eclectic sets by a rotating cast of international and local DJs, each building upon a party vibe to kick off your weekend. Check out the archives of previous exclusive mixes here, and check out the upcoming schedule below:

April 6th: Damian Lazarus
April 13th: Yann Tiersen
April 20th: somesurprises
April 27th: Femi Koleoso of Ezra Collective

Evie Stokes' Third Annual Trip-Hop Retrospective

Archive

It’s the Third Annual Trip Hop Retrospective! Tune in for three hours of exploring pioneers of the genre like Portishead, Massive Attack, and Lamb. We’ll dig into samples, learn more about the producers behind the music, and discover new artists creating songs influenced by the genre in 2024.

Originally aired on Wednesday, December 4th on Drive Time with Evie Stokes.
